He was referred to as "40 second Boyd" because he had outstanding challenge to all fighter pilots in the world, he give them advantage on his tail and reverse it within 40 seconds. I am a great believer in simplicity. Gyroscope measures the rate of changes of the angles defined above.

Default values usually work pretty well on all setups.

Solve reset issues as they come up, as they will confound your tuning efforts if you proceed without fixing them. Impact of land- use changes on the processes in the Elbow river watershed in southern Alberta.

MSQ files also allow you to exchange set-ups with other people with similar combinations. Let's move on by considering a simple example, suppose our 10bit ADC module gave us the following values for the three accelerometer channels axes: In the previous model we have fixed the gravitation force and rotated our imaginary box.

Rz is used as a reference for calculating Axz and Ayz angles and when it's close to 0, values may overflow and trigger bad results.

Y Xie, G H Loh. Resets are often caused by noisy power supplies usually the alternatoror poor grounds.

A Guide To using IMU (Accelerometer and Gyroscope Devices) in Embedded Applications.

Note that to eliminate bounces at the end of a flip or roll, you can also use Setpoint Transition which we will talk about next. The robot keeps driving or turning at the specified rate until you run the block again with different values for speed and steering. Control the robot with the infrared remote GyroBoy-Basics: Before we get there let's talk a little about the way accelerometers will deliver this information to us.

This force can be caused by the accelerationbut as we'll see in the next example it is not always caused by acceleration. Now release the robot and let it balance. The angles that we are interested in are the angles between X,Y,Z axes and the force vector R.

To accomplish this, make the robot wait for the sensor to see either a yellow, red, green, or blue object. At one point the branch manager did something that horribly offended the customer Select the program and start it with the center button on the EV3 brick.

P on Roll Cruise around, with good P, the control should feel precise and the quad should follow your sticks very closely.

This paper thus presents the software-based design and implementation of a Visual Loan calculator for banking industry using Visual Basic.

As a result of this simplification, the computational complexity of the detection is lowered significantly. So we can estimate the new angle Axz n as follows: MSQ file, but allows you to change it's name or location.

MegaLogViewer will process your datalog, automatically detecting which type of log is being read and acting accordingly.

JNDI (Java Naming and Directory Interface) is a Java API that allows clients. BibMe Free Bibliography & Citation Maker - MLA, APA, Chicago, Harvard. tuning algorithm, Cohen-Coon Tuning algorithm, Wang-Juang-Chan tuning formula and optimal PID controller design are used for controller tuning.

But controller used for IPDT and FOIPDT can’t be tuned using these tuning formula, so we use different tuning formula for these model.

Quadcopter PID Explained

For IPDT and FOIPDT only PD and PID controller is used. After getting so much frustrated over PID tuning of quadcopter, I decided to master PID first on some basic project. Self-balancing robot seems an idle choice.

Since. International Journal of Engineering Research and Applications (IJERA) is an open access online peer reviewed international journal that publishes research.

PID Tuning Guide-SAMPLE - Download as PDF File .pdf), Text File .txt) or view presentation slides online.

